Gladwin Intermediate School is a higher-need, mid-sized elementary school in Gladwin, Michigan, enrolling 386 students.
Class loads run somewhat heavier than typical: 20.3:1 puts it in the larger third of Michigan schools by student-teacher ratio.
Its free-meal eligibility rate of 57.6% lands close to the Michigan typical range, neither a high- nor low-need campus by this measure.
With 386 students, its enrollment sits close to the Michigan median campus size.
Its Resource Investment Index lands in the lower third of 3,375 scored Michigan schools.
Among 686 similarly sized, similarly resourced-need Michigan schools statewide, it ranks #618, in the lower tier once campus size and economic need are matched.
Its student body is predominantly White (90% of enrollment) (diversity index 18/100).
Chronic absenteeism is elevated: 38.6% of students missed 10% or more of school days (2021-22 Civil Rights Data Collection).
Gladwin Community Schools also operates Gladwin High School (486 students) and Gladwin Elementary School (401 students) alongside Gladwin Intermediate School.
